I have done a little audio work on the 1st gen LS, and the back seat removal is quite similar to Percy's instructions for the GS (though pulling the tabs required quite a bit of force and the use of pliers).
Having that said, I've noticed that quite a bit of noise is coming from the vibration of the rear deck (especially the 3rd brake light hitting the rear window). Anyone have a good way to solve this issue?
